NPR quietly reported that the U.S. Department of Education is rolling out a new financial accountability test that is really simple and so common sense that one wonders why it was not always the case.

Here's the new "do no harm" test for American colleges: If an undergraduate program's graduates don't earn more than workers who did not go to college, that program will lose its federal student loan funding for those programs and degrees. The same rule will apply to graduate programs.

"If a program cannot show that it leaves its graduates financially better off than if they had never enrolled, it should not be underwritten by federal taxpayers," Under Secretary of Education Nicholas Kent said.
